Germination Stage

🌱 Duration of Germination

The germination period for Chickasaw plums typically spans 2 to 4 weeks under optimal conditions. This timeframe is crucial for setting the stage for healthy growth.

🌟 Conditions for Successful Germination

To ensure successful germination, several conditions must be met:

Soil Temperature

Aim for a soil temperature between 70Β°F and 85Β°F (21Β°C to 29Β°C). This range promotes the best germination rates.

Moisture Requirements

Maintaining consistent moisture is key. However, be cautious to avoid waterlogging, as excess water can hinder seed development.

Light Exposure

Providing some light can enhance germination rates. While seeds can germinate in darkness, a little light exposure may give them a boost.

Understanding these germination conditions can significantly impact the success of your Chickasaw plum cultivation. With the right environment, you’ll be on your way to nurturing healthy seedlings.

Seedling Stage

Length of Seedling Development 🌱

The seedling stage is a critical phase in the growth of your Chickasaw plum. Typically, it lasts about 6 to 12 months, during which the seedlings develop enough strength to be transplanted.

Characteristics of Seedlings πŸƒ

At the end of this stage, seedlings usually reach a height of 6 to 12 inches. During this time, you'll notice the emergence of small, oval leaves that are a vibrant shade of green.

Root System Development 🌳

A strong root system is essential for the stability of your seedlings. They establish a robust taproot along with lateral roots, which help anchor the plant as it grows.

Importance of Care πŸ’§

Proper care during the seedling stage can significantly influence the future health of your Chickasaw plum. Ensure they receive adequate moisture and protection from harsh conditions to thrive.

Vegetative Growth Stage

Duration of Vegetative Growth 🌱

The vegetative growth stage of the Chickasaw plum lasts between 1 to 3 years. This timeframe can vary significantly based on environmental conditions and the level of care provided.

Changes in Plant Structure and Health 🌳

During this stage, expect rapid growth. The Chickasaw plum can reach impressive heights of 5 to 10 feet within just a few years.

Leaf Characteristics πŸƒ

As the plant matures, its leaves undergo noticeable changes. They grow larger, darker green, and develop a glossy texture that enhances their visual appeal.

Branching Development 🌿

Another exciting transformation is the branching structure. The tree develops a rounded crown with multiple branches, creating a lush and inviting canopy.

Flowering Stage

Timing of Flowering 🌸

Flowering for the Chickasaw plum typically occurs in early spring, around March to April. This is when the tree bursts into life, showcasing delicate blooms that signal the start of its reproductive phase.

Notable Changes Throughout Life Cycle

🌱 Physical Changes from Seed to Maturity

The transformation from a seedling to a mature Chickasaw plum tree is remarkable. Initially, these trees start as small, delicate seedlings, but over time, they develop into robust specimens with thick trunks and expansive canopies.

🌦️ Seasonal Changes and Their Impact on Growth

Each season brings distinct changes that influence growth.

Spring

In spring, expect rapid growth and the emergence of beautiful flowers.

Summer

Summer is all about leaf expansion and fruit development, as the tree reaches for the sun.

Autumn

As autumn arrives, leaves change to vibrant hues, signaling the onset of dormancy. This colorful display is not just beautiful; it’s a sign that the tree is preparing for the winter ahead.

🌍 Environmental Adaptations During Different Stages

Chickasaw plums are incredibly adaptable, thriving in various soil types and conditions. This resilience allows them to flourish even in challenging environments.

❄️ Seasonal Dormancy

During winter, these trees enter a dormant phase, conserving energy for the next growth cycle. This adaptation is crucial for their survival, ensuring they can bounce back each spring with renewed vigor.
